Mercurial > hg > icedtea8
changeset 2695:65cd168628f9
Bump to icedtea-3.1.0pre04.
Upstream changes:
- PR2821: Support building OpenJDK with --disable-headful
- PR2933: Support ccache 3.2 and later
- PR3078: Cleanup remaining differences from aarch64/jdk8u tree
- PR3078: Remove duplicated line dating back to 6788347 and 6894807
- PR3095: Fix warnings in URLClassPath.c
- S8034856, PR3095: gcc warnings compiling src/solaris/native/sun/security/pkcs11
- S8034857, PR3095: gcc warnings compiling src/solaris/native/sun/management
- S8035054, PR3095: JarFacade.c should not include ctype.h
- S8035287, PR3095: gcc warnings compiling various libraries files
- S8078504, PR3094: Zero fails to build
- S8160294, PR2882, PR3095: Some client libraries cannot be built with GCC 6
ChangeLog:
2016-07-21 Andrew John Hughes <gnu.andrew@redhat.com>
Bump to icedtea-3.1.0pre04.
* patches/pr3094.patch:
Removed as applied upstream.
* Makefile.am:
(CORBA_CHANGESET): Update to icedtea-3.1.0pre04 tag.
(JAXP_CHANGESET): Likewise.
(JAXWS_CHANGESET): Likewise.
(JDK_CHANGESET): Likewise.
(LANGTOOLS_CHANGESET): Likewise.
(OPENJDK_CHANGESET): Likewise.
(NASHORN_CHANGESET): Likewise.
(CORBA_SHA256SUM): Likewise.
(JAXP_SHA256SUM): Likewise.
(JAXWS_SHA256SUM): Likewise.
(JDK_SHA256SUM): Likewise.
(LANGTOOLS_SHA256SUM): Likewise.
(OPENJDK_SHA256SUM): Likewise.
(NASHORN_SHA256SUM): Likewise.
(ICEDTEA_PATCHES): Remove pr3094 backport
now applied upstream.
* NEWS: Updated.
* configure.ac: Bump to 3.1.0pre04.
* hotspot.map.in: Update to icedtea-3.1.0pre04 tag.
author | Andrew John Hughes <gnu_andrew@member.fsf.org> |
---|---|
date | Fri, 22 Jul 2016 14:13:50 +0100 |
parents | 63318a602543 |
children | f26b3a59dc3f |
files | ChangeLog Makefile.am NEWS configure.ac hotspot.map.in patches/pr3094.patch |
diffstat | 6 files changed, 53 insertions(+), 38 deletions(-) [+] |
line wrap: on
line diff
--- a/ChangeLog Thu Jul 21 22:45:04 2016 +0100 +++ b/ChangeLog Fri Jul 22 14:13:50 2016 +0100 @@ -1,3 +1,29 @@ +2016-07-21 Andrew John Hughes <gnu.andrew@redhat.com> + + Bump to icedtea-3.1.0pre04. + * patches/pr3094.patch: + Removed as applied upstream. + * Makefile.am: + (CORBA_CHANGESET): Update to icedtea-3.1.0pre04 tag. + (JAXP_CHANGESET): Likewise. + (JAXWS_CHANGESET): Likewise. + (JDK_CHANGESET): Likewise. + (LANGTOOLS_CHANGESET): Likewise. + (OPENJDK_CHANGESET): Likewise. + (NASHORN_CHANGESET): Likewise. + (CORBA_SHA256SUM): Likewise. + (JAXP_SHA256SUM): Likewise. + (JAXWS_SHA256SUM): Likewise. + (JDK_SHA256SUM): Likewise. + (LANGTOOLS_SHA256SUM): Likewise. + (OPENJDK_SHA256SUM): Likewise. + (NASHORN_SHA256SUM): Likewise. + (ICEDTEA_PATCHES): Remove pr3094 backport + now applied upstream. + * NEWS: Updated. + * configure.ac: Bump to 3.1.0pre04. + * hotspot.map.in: Update to icedtea-3.1.0pre04 tag. + 2016-07-21 Andrew John Hughes <gnu.andrew@redhat.com> PR3079: Provide option to build Shenandoah on x86_64
--- a/Makefile.am Thu Jul 21 22:45:04 2016 +0100 +++ b/Makefile.am Fri Jul 22 14:13:50 2016 +0100 @@ -4,21 +4,21 @@ BUILD_VERSION = b14 COMBINED_VERSION = $(JDK_UPDATE_VERSION)-$(BUILD_VERSION) -CORBA_CHANGESET = d920107a9fd4 -JAXP_CHANGESET = 5c97913ea9f7 -JAXWS_CHANGESET = 82ec7b3637db -JDK_CHANGESET = aab729e0626a -LANGTOOLS_CHANGESET = ff680965fa8c -OPENJDK_CHANGESET = a161af8a08eb -NASHORN_CHANGESET = 2417a5bf2b15 - -CORBA_SHA256SUM = f5d147fa93d42f7bcd1399333c123b7ddbc369707ca1ebfc2db0078a8bd11240 -JAXP_SHA256SUM = d5da8f017de517665f228606a8c49a48dcd4ee881f6a619f0ec5a297820eea86 -JAXWS_SHA256SUM = 6ca78d91139cf035e8bf79997ef386f1037e940a1b4e498280406fd2a66779e2 -JDK_SHA256SUM = b3a4fb8e2ed9cdc6fd2d761ae7a740b619bed43de8f78363695661e20882cefa -LANGTOOLS_SHA256SUM = 71271890422ea55a994e8cf9a93cd089f326d613a5897663ba5a70e05f45514e -OPENJDK_SHA256SUM = 3fd511e872d35d3c82f9cf2f301a89214e27ea81e2d5ad8ff2ccf0fd4b4e9994 -NASHORN_SHA256SUM = c930badb6481d98ffbe919108440a3cd675b6f61bc862a880933d3e07b282b26 +CORBA_CHANGESET = b74e7245e405 +JAXP_CHANGESET = 0de4d7e1996f +JAXWS_CHANGESET = 9812eb7e305e +JDK_CHANGESET = ee0b65b8fd10 +LANGTOOLS_CHANGESET = fc69984700e1 +OPENJDK_CHANGESET = 6517c9e186c5 +NASHORN_CHANGESET = 68145b690b18 + +CORBA_SHA256SUM = 09911ffa934ef93da8d2b6c1ea9985f742289f8d9358dd6890a657a5c01e8858 +JAXP_SHA256SUM = 5436ee8451cd14e5f263a3eab9b5cd18d35f940c97aec3e0f5c1e22fc34c31af +JAXWS_SHA256SUM = 6601617778efdf42b882cd6c918eec0ac854da7bbe730af45855e0ac27b488d7 +JDK_SHA256SUM = 4f78f29d385725807759a4400d8d8202f3b378bd0e242026d7e33ffbc2245502 +LANGTOOLS_SHA256SUM = 921956c0064232015d5905af9f05bfec0ca901d00ec7967ea4c4314ac4730d15 +OPENJDK_SHA256SUM = 18c07b4d6c36084f8a2a727dd95823535674ebb423921dc9b1c20642548909d0 +NASHORN_SHA256SUM = d67f211a1f0c65051044aa395579d5bd2f4640f1e99736153349b7657ca96bd0 HS_TYPE = "`$(AWK) 'version==$$1 {print $$2}' version=$(HSBUILD) $(abs_top_builddir)/hotspot.map`" HS_URL = "`$(AWK) 'version==$$1 {print $$3}' version=$(HSBUILD) $(abs_top_builddir)/hotspot.map`" @@ -332,8 +332,7 @@ # Patch list ICEDTEA_PATCHES = \ - patches/override-redirect-metacity.patch \ - patches/pr3094.patch + patches/override-redirect-metacity.patch # Conditional patches
--- a/NEWS Thu Jul 21 22:45:04 2016 +0100 +++ b/NEWS Fri Jul 22 14:13:50 2016 +0100 @@ -119,6 +119,10 @@ - S8014212, PR2866: Robot captures black screen - S8029339, PR1061: Custom MultiResolution image support on HiDPI displays - S8031145, PR3077: Re-examine closed i18n tests to see it they can be moved to the jdk repository. + - S8034856, PR3095: gcc warnings compiling src/solaris/native/sun/security/pkcs11 + - S8034857, PR3095: gcc warnings compiling src/solaris/native/sun/management + - S8035054, PR3095: JarFacade.c should not include ctype.h + - S8035287, PR3095: gcc warnings compiling various libraries files - S8038631, PR3077: Create wrapper for awt.Robot with additional functionality - S8039279, PR3077: Move awt tests to openjdk repository - S8041561, PR3077: Inconsistent opacity behaviour between JCheckBox and JRadioButton @@ -182,15 +186,19 @@ - S8158260, PR2991, RH1341258: PPC64: unaligned Unsafe.getInt can lead to the generation of illegal instructions - S8159244, PR3074: Partially initialized string object created by C2's string concat optimization may escape - S8159690, PR3077: [TESTBUG] Mark headful tests with @key headful. + - S8160294, PR2882, PR3095: Some client libraries cannot be built with GCC 6 * Bug fixes - PR1958: GTKLookAndFeel does not honor gtk-alternative-button-order - PR2822: Feed LIBS & CFLAGS into configure rather than make to avoid re-discovery by OpenJDK configure - PR2932: Support ccache in a non-automagic manner + - PR2933: Support ccache 3.2 and later - PR2964: Set system defaults based on OS - PR2974: PKCS#10 certificate requests now use CRLF line endings rather than system line endings + - PR3078: Remove duplicated line dating back to 6788347 and 6894807 - PR3083, RH1346460: Regression in SSL debug output without an ECC provider - PR3089: Remove old memory limits patch - PR3090: SystemTap is heavily confused by multiple JDKs + - PR3095: Fix warnings in URLClassPath.c - PR3096: Remove dead --disable-optimizations option * AArch64 port - S8145320, PR3078: Create unsafe_arraycopy and generic_arraycopy for AArch64 @@ -226,6 +234,7 @@ - S8158913, PR3078: aarch64: SEGV running Spark terasort - S8159052, PR3078: aarch64: optimise unaligned copies in pd_disjoint_words and pd_conjoint_words - S8159063, PR3078: aarch64: optimise unaligned array copy long + - PR3078: Cleanup remaining differences from aarch64/jdk8u tree New in release 3.0.1 (2016-04-23):
--- a/configure.ac Thu Jul 21 22:45:04 2016 +0100 +++ b/configure.ac Fri Jul 22 14:13:50 2016 +0100 @@ -1,4 +1,4 @@ -AC_INIT([icedtea], [3.1.0pre03], [distro-pkg-dev@openjdk.java.net]) +AC_INIT([icedtea], [3.1.0pre04], [distro-pkg-dev@openjdk.java.net]) AC_CANONICAL_HOST AC_CANONICAL_TARGET AM_INIT_AUTOMAKE([1.9 tar-pax foreign])
--- a/hotspot.map.in Thu Jul 21 22:45:04 2016 +0100 +++ b/hotspot.map.in Fri Jul 22 14:13:50 2016 +0100 @@ -1,3 +1,3 @@ # version url changeset md5sum -default drop http://icedtea.classpath.org/download/drops/icedtea8/@ICEDTEA_RELEASE@ ea6933324a7a 2fe149bb8b212f973c013bae36fcc6b589f88b3fb0886c48ef3921f85e216a78 +default drop http://icedtea.classpath.org/download/drops/icedtea8/@ICEDTEA_RELEASE@ 0f47eef348e2 e41072fdf970b226267d3be19189ea980aeeffc5c3e34574bb5980af603cdd9f shenandoah drop http://icedtea.classpath.org/download/drops/icedtea8/@ICEDTEA_RELEASE@ ec2e71f375b1 3a4579daab230b7cf8f05074a686e3a4a76184d87d6bc277d735543ad683b38e
--- a/patches/pr3094.patch Thu Jul 21 22:45:04 2016 +0100 +++ /dev/null Thu Jan 01 00:00:00 1970 +0000 @@ -1,19 +0,0 @@ -diff -r bb14c5df7088 src/cpu/zero/vm/vm_version_zero.hpp ---- openjdk/hotspot/src/cpu/zero/vm/vm_version_zero.hpp Thu Jul 14 04:02:40 2016 +0100 -+++ openjdk/hotspot/src/cpu/zero/vm/vm_version_zero.hpp Fri Jul 15 17:17:17 2016 +0100 -@@ -1,6 +1,6 @@ - /* - * Copyright (c) 2003, 2010, Oracle and/or its affiliates. All rights reserved. -- * Copyright 2007 Red Hat, Inc. -+ * Copyright 2015 Red Hat, Inc. - * D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ER. - * - * This code is free software; you can redistribute it and/or modify it -@@ -34,6 +34,7 @@ - static const char* cpu_features() { - return ""; - } -+ static void initialize(); - }; - - #endif // CPU_ZERO_VM_VM_VERSION_ZERO_HPP